Interior Design Ideas for Open Plan UK Homes That Need Better Zoning
Open plan living defines many UK homes, yet a generous space can feel unsettled when sofas drift and dining areas blur into walkways. Zoning brings the order back, letting one large room hold several purposes while still reading as a single, considered space. This guide explains how rugs mark out clear boundaries, how sofas and console tables work as soft dividers, and how a well anchored dining area gives an open room structure. It also covers using storage to draw gentle lines, varying lighting by zone, and keeping a common thread so areas feel connected rather than mismatched.
